What is DIBHelper.dll?

A DLL (Dynamic Link Library) file is a type of file that contains code and data that can be used by more than one program at the same time. DIBHelper.dll is a specific DLL file that helps programs work with images, particularly with the device-independent bitmap (DIB) format. It plays a crucial role in providing necessary functions for handling, displaying, and editing images within software applications.

In the case of Serif AlbumPlus X4, DIBHelper.dll is vital for ensuring that the software can effectively manage and manipulate images. Without this specific DLL file, Serif AlbumPlus X4 may encounter issues while importing, exporting, or processing images, potentially leading to functionality problems and errors within the software. Therefore, the presence and proper functioning of DIBHelper.dll are essential for the smooth operation of Serif AlbumPlus X4 when working with images.

DLL files, despite their significant role in system functionality, can sometimes trigger system error messages. The subsequent list features some the most common DLL error messages that users may encounter.

  • DIBHelper.dll not found: The system failed to locate the necessary DLL file for execution. The file might have been deleted or misplaced.
  • This application failed to start because DIBHelper.dll was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
  • The file DIBHelper.dll is missing: The specified DLL file couldn't be found. It may have been unintentionally deleted or moved from its original location.
  • Cannot register DIBHelper.dll: This suggests that the DLL file could not be registered by the system, possibly due to inconsistencies or errors in the Windows Registry. Another reason might be that the DLL file is not in the correct directory or is missing.
  • DIBHelper.dll could not be loaded: This error suggests that the system was unable to load the DLL file into memory. This could happen due to file corruption, incompatibility, or because the file is missing or incorrectly installed.
